How Do You Decorate A Small Bathroom On Budget

Transforming a small bathroom into a stylish and functional space can be a challenge, especially on a tight budget. However, with a little creativity and smart choices, it's possible to achieve a stunning bathroom makeover without breaking the bank. This article will explore practical and budget-friendly strategies to decorate a small bathroom effectively.

1. Maximize Space with a Minimalist Approach

A minimalist approach is essential for small bathrooms, as it helps to create a sense of spaciousness. Opt for a streamlined aesthetic by decluttering and simplifying the design. Consider these tips:

  • Keep Surfaces Clear: Eliminate unnecessary items from countertops and shelves, leaving only the essentials. Use storage solutions like wall-mounted shelves, floating cabinets, and baskets to keep things organized.
  • Choose a Light Color Palette: Light colors like white, cream, and pastel shades reflect light, making the bathroom appear larger. Avoid dark colors that can make the space feel cramped.
  • Embrace Multifunctional Furniture: Opt for furniture with multiple purposes, such as a vanity with built-in storage or a ladder shelf that can double as a towel rack.

By keeping the space clean and uncluttered, you can create a sense of calm and serenity, making the bathroom feel more spacious and inviting.

2. Utilize Mirrors and Lighting Strategically

Mirrors and lighting play a crucial role in enhancing the visual appeal and functionality of a small bathroom. Utilizing them strategically can help to create a sense of depth and brighten the space.

  • Maximize Natural Light: Ensure the bathroom has adequate natural light by keeping windows clean and free from obstructions. If natural light is limited, use sheer curtains to allow diffused light to penetrate.
  • Install a Large Mirror: A large mirror positioned opposite a window or light source can reflect light and create a sense of spaciousness. Consider opting for a mirror with a decorative frame to add an element of style.
  • Use Task Lighting: Install task lighting above the vanity and shower to provide adequate illumination for grooming and showering.
  • Experiment with Accent Lighting: Introduce accent lighting using sconces, pendant lights, or strategically placed floor lamps to create a warm and inviting atmosphere.

By carefully selecting and incorporating mirrors and lighting, you can transform a small bathroom into a bright and inviting space.

3. Embrace DIY Projects and Secondhand Finds

DIY projects and secondhand finds can be budget-friendly solutions for decorating a small bathroom. By repurposing existing items and creating your own decorative elements, you can save money and add a personal touch to the space.

  • Repaint Cabinets: Give outdated cabinets a fresh look by repainting them in a bright, coordinating color. Consider using a high-gloss paint for a modern, reflective finish.
  • Upcycle Old Items: Repurpose old picture frames as mirrors, use vintage trays as soap dishes, and repurpose decorative jars as storage containers.
  • Create Your Own Artwork: Add personality to the bathroom with handmade artwork. Consider painting canvases with abstract designs, creating framed prints from botanical illustrations, or displaying a collection of vintage postcards.
  • Shop at Thrift Stores: Search for affordable and unique bathroom accessories at thrift stores and antique shops. Look for towels, rugs, and decorative pieces that complement the overall design aesthetic.

By embracing DIY projects and secondhand finds, you can create a stylish and personalized bathroom without spending a fortune.

4. Choose Practical and Stylish Storage Solutions

Efficient storage is crucial for organizing a small bathroom and preventing clutter. Opt for practical and stylish storage solutions that maximize space and enhance the overall design.

  • Maximize Vertical Space: Utilize vertical space by installing floating shelves, wall-mounted cabinets, and ladder shelves. These storage solutions keep items off the floor, creating a sense of openness.
  • Use Baskets and Bins: Employ baskets and bins to organize towels, toiletries, and other bathroom essentials. Choose baskets in a variety of sizes and materials to suit your needs and style preferences.
  • Install a Shower Caddy: A shower caddy can help organize shampoos, conditioners, and other shower essentials, keeping them within easy reach.
  • Invest in a Rolling Cart: A rolling cart can provide additional storage space and can be easily moved around the bathroom as needed. Opt for a cart with multiple shelves and drawers to maximize storage capacity.

By implementing practical storage solutions, you can keep the bathroom organized and clutter-free, creating a more spacious and inviting environment.

Decorating a small bathroom on a budget requires careful planning and creative solutions. By maximizing space, utilizing mirrors and lighting effectively, embracing DIY projects and secondhand finds, and choosing practical storage solutions, you can transform a small bathroom into a stylish and functional oasis without breaking the bank.
